Locker Room Shampoo Prank Still Making Viewers ‘ROTFL’ – Must See Original! [Video]


Thursday evening, a hilarious locker room prank video was uploaded to a Facebook page showing a young man struggling with shampoo that seemed to have endless suds. The page called “Yo Mama” uploaded the video around eight o’clock and within four hours, the video was liked by over 36 thousand viewers. It’s not the first time the video has gone viral though.

The same video of the locker room prank was uploaded to YouTube in 2011 and has an apparent 2013 copyright. The 2011 video has been viewed over 20 million times. In 2011, the Daily Mail called the locker room video the “endless shampoo prank.” The video featured in that article is credited on YouTube to Armin Demehri.

The hilarious video never gets old, partly because the nature of the prank is an exaggeration of frustration most of us have felt before. Sometimes, there’s just too much lather and rinsing takes irritatingly long. In this locker room prank, the young man is shampooing his hair in a communal shower room when his buddy repeatedly and secretly squirts shampoo in his hair. The poor guy is heard yelling, “Dude, where did you get this shampoo? It’s not going away. It’s not going!” At the height of hilarity, the victim is seen shoving his head directly into the shower faucet in frustration over the apparent endless suds. After one minute and 48 seconds, the kid is finally let in on the prank.
